>From 309be239369609929d5d3833ee043f7c5afc95d1 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: Felipe Balbi <balbi@xxxxxx>
Date: Fri, 13 Feb 2015 14:46:27 -0600
Subject: [PATCH] usb: musb: use new USB_RESUME_TIMEOUT

Make sure we're using the new macro, so our
resume signaling will always pass certification.

Based on original work by Bin Liu <Bin Liu <b-liu@xxxxxx>>

Cc: Bin Liu <b-liu@xxxxxx>
Cc: <stable@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xx> # v3.10+
Signed-off-by: Felipe Balbi <balbi@xxxxxx>

diff --git a/drivers/usb/musb/musb_core.c b/drivers/usb/musb/musb_core.c
index a48b5a9c6c47..3789b08ef67b 100644
--- a/drivers/usb/musb/musb_core.c
+++ b/drivers/usb/musb/musb_core.c
@@ -99,6 +99,7 @@
 #include <linux/platform_device.h>
 #include <linux/io.h>
 #include <linux/dma-mapping.h>
+#include <linux/usb.h>
 
 #include "musb_core.h"
 
@@ -549,7 +550,7 @@ static irqreturn_t musb_stage0_irq(struct musb *musb, u8 int_usb,
 						(USB_PORT_STAT_C_SUSPEND << 16)
 						| MUSB_PORT_STAT_RESUME;
 				musb->rh_timer = jiffies
-						 + msecs_to_jiffies(20);
+					+ msecs_to_jiffies(USB_RESUME_TIMEOUT);
 				musb->need_finish_resume = 1;
 
 				musb->xceiv->otg->state = OTG_STATE_A_HOST;
@@ -2463,7 +2464,7 @@ static int musb_resume(struct device *dev)
 	if (musb->need_finish_resume) {
 		musb->need_finish_resume = 0;
 		schedule_delayed_work(&musb->finish_resume_work,
-				      msecs_to_jiffies(20));
+				      msecs_to_jiffies(USB_RESUME_TIMEOUT));
 	}
 
 	/*
@@ -2506,7 +2507,7 @@ static int musb_runtime_resume(struct device *dev)
 	if (musb->need_finish_resume) {
 		musb->need_finish_resume = 0;
 		schedule_delayed_work(&musb->finish_resume_work,
-				msecs_to_jiffies(20));
+				msecs_to_jiffies(USB_RESUME_TIMEOUT));
 	}
 
 	return 0;
diff --git a/drivers/usb/musb/musb_virthub.c b/drivers/usb/musb/musb_virthub.c
index 294e159f4afe..5428ed11440d 100644
--- a/drivers/usb/musb/musb_virthub.c
+++ b/drivers/usb/musb/musb_virthub.c
@@ -136,7 +136,7 @@ void musb_port_suspend(struct musb *musb, bool do_suspend)
 		/* later, GetPortStatus will stop RESUME signaling */
 		musb->port1_status |= MUSB_PORT_STAT_RESUME;
 		schedule_delayed_work(&musb->finish_resume_work,
-				      msecs_to_jiffies(20));
+				      msecs_to_jiffies(USB_RESUME_TIMEOUT));
 	}
 }
